External ethics statements: Research recommendations and the drip effect

1995 
Should companies make explicit external statements of their ethical stance? If so, at what point in their ethical development? And, what form might such a statement take? The authors, MBA students at London Business School, researched these questions among the stakeholders of a large financial services organisation in the UK, and recommended what they term “the drip effect” approach. The implications of the project offer insights to other companies which may be deliberating whether and how to produce an external statement of ethics.
